Eyes call for emergency appointments.

Cataracts can develop fast but shouldn't affect appetite, though I
could be wrong.

There might be chemical damage, infection, or if the eye is swelling or
hard there might be a cataract in the wrong position so it is causing
glaucoma, too. That second one does cause enough pain to affect
appetite.
